Sociology Exam 1/37 Complete
Questions and answers
Sociology is a social science. - -True

-Sociology is the study of society. - -True

-Empirical evidence includes facts that be gathered from experiments and
data collection. - -True

-You can use the terms society and sociology interchangeably. - -False

-Objectivity, or being free from bias, is the foundation of sociological studies.
- -True

-Sociology is defined as - -The study of society

-Sociology is a natural science. - -False

-Sociologists don't have to worry about bias in their studies. - -False

-Sociologist try to avoid controversial topics so they don't make anyone
uncomfortable. - -False

-Crime and poverty are examples of sociological problems. - -False

-Other social sciences include psychology, history, anthropology, economics,
and political science. - -True

-An _____ argument can be proven or disproved through experiments and/or
observations. - -Empirical

-The prominent sociologist who believed that sociologists needed to have an
empathetic understanding of human behavior, or Verstehen, was - -Max
Weber

-The period of time in which people looked to reason to explain their world
which pre-dates the creation of sociology as a discipline is referred to as the
____. - -Enlightenment

-The first person to use the term "Sociology" and is considered the "Father
of Sociology" was - -Auguste Comte
